I have run into an issue multiple times now where when I run an analytics report to view articles created in a given time period the number of articles created is incorrect. This has caused my employees to have to manually track their article creation so they can correct the system when it is wrong which led me to look into a specific issue more in depth yesterday. I have attached a couple of print screens here but the gist of the issue is that confluence is showing a newly created article only as edited and not as created. If anyone has found a solution for this problem or knows if there is something specific we are doing to cause the issue I would appreciate any feedback! Thank you!image.pngimage.pngimage.png

This is strange and interesting.  On the User Activity screenshot of the Site Analytics, is there another filter in play?  I see the "Filter" menu is highlighted.

Another thought, and I haven't tested this yet, are any of the missing pages restricted?  I don't know if that would affect this report, but just a thought.

 

 

Bailey Bauer October 30, 2024

The filter I have applied is looking in all spaces. I have attached a print screen for clarification. By default the personal space is turned off so anyone who creates an article in their personal space and then moves it later would not get credit for that new article.

These shouldn't be restricted at all from what I can tell.
